Sunday night was the most watched episode in the history of TLC's hit series Sister Wives. Viewers tuned in and learned the truth behind the headlines, bringing 3.4 M P2+ viewers and resulting in record-shattering numbers. The Tell All special that aired immediately following the finale averaged 2.7M P2+ viewers.
Fueled by fans live tweeting with the Browns, SISTER WIVES ranked as cable's #3 most social reality series program in primetime last Sunday (Source: Nielsen, live/new, 3/1/15). Sister Wives returns for a 6th season in THE FALL of 2015. TLC brings viewers inside the rarely seen world of plural families with its hit series SISTER WIVES following Kody Brown, and his four wives -- Meri, Janelle, Christine and Robyn--along with their 17 children.
